SpiceBite, located at 3385 Bailey Ave, Buffalo, stands out as a vibrant halal restaurant that masterfully blends South Asian and Mexican flavors. This unique fusion caters to a diverse audience seeking authentic, halal-certified meals with a bold twist. The restaurant’s hallmark dishes include the famed Doi Fuska, a lively take on traditional panipuri, and their Mix over Rice, which features tender chicken and lamb that speaks to the freshness and quality of their ingredients.
The menu spans indulgent Mexican staples—such as tacos and burrito bowls infused with rich spices and fresh toppings—alongside traditional Desi street foods like Chotpoti and Jhalmuri, each customizable in spice level to match individual palates.
